Personal stories and photos paint an intimate portrait of protesters as diverse as America itself. From the moving tale of an unsettled Vietnam vet who finally felt welcomed back to his country, to a delightful encounter with high school students who skipped class to support their teachers, these are the faces and stories behind the largest demonstrations to hit Wisconsin in forty years.
Share the passion, motivations and humor of everyday people who marched in the snow, stood in opposition to their government, and captured the attention of a nation.
From Dennis Weidemann, author of This Water Goes North (A Midwest Connections pick, Ben Franklin Award Finalist).
Hardcover, 168 pages, 9 1/4" x 8 5/8"
